Scott Bessent’s Net Worth: A Financial Empire 💰

Total Wealth 🌟

Scott Bessent’s net worth is estimated to be between $700 million and $1.3 billion in 2025, reflecting his successful career as a hedge fund manager and strategic investor.

Income Sources 💸

  • Hedge Fund Management: Earned significant profits as Chief Investment Officer at Soros Fund Management and CEO of Key Square Group.
  • Investments: Made substantial gains from currency trades, including $1 billion during the 1992 British pound crisis and $1.2 billion betting against the Japanese yen in 2013.
  • Treasury Secretary Salary: Earns an annual salary of approximately $250,600 in his role as US Treasury Secretary.
  • Real Estate Transactions: Profitable sales, such as the John Ravenel House in Charleston, contribute to his wealth.

Assets 🏡🚗

  • Real Estate: Owns multiple properties, including the historic John Ravenel House purchased for $6.5 million in 2016.
  • Investments: Holds $100 million in Treasury bills and $150 million in ETFs, along with stakes in his hedge fund, Key Square Group.
  • Art & Antiques: Possesses a valuable collection of art and antiques, showcasing his taste for luxury.
  • Currency Positions: Previously held massive bets on the euro, Japanese yen, and Chinese yuan (divested before taking office).

11 Interesting Facts About Scott Bessent 🌈

1. Black Wednesday Billion 💰: In 1992, Scott Bessent played a pivotal role at Soros Fund Management, helping earn $1 billion by shorting the British pound during the Black Wednesday crisis, cementing his reputation as a currency trading genius.

2. Yale’s Economic Mentor 📚: As an adjunct professor at Yale, Bessent taught economic history, sharing insights from his global financial experience, inspiring students to understand the interplay of markets and geopolitics.

3. Philanthropic Legacy ❤️: Bessent and his family founded the McLeod Rehabilitation Center at Shriners Children’s Hospital in Greenville, South Carolina, showcasing his commitment to giving back to his home state.

4. Royal Acquaintance 👑: His friendship with King Charles III and Queen Camilla led to hosting Camilla’s first US visit, a lesser-known connection that highlights his global influence beyond finance.

5. Art & Antiques Aficionado 🎨: Bessent’s passion for collecting high-value art and antiques reflects his refined taste, with pieces adorning his multiple homes, including the historic John Ravenel House.

6. Political Evolution 🗳️: Once a Democratic donor supporting Al Gore and Hillary Clinton, Bessent became a major Trump supporter, donating over $1 million to his 2024 campaign, showcasing his ideological shift.

7. Surrogacy Trailblazer 👨‍👨‍👦: As an openly gay man, Bessent and his husband, John Freeman, welcomed two children via surrogacy, a personal milestone he described as unimaginable during his Yale days.

8. Financial Literacy Champion 💡: Bessent actively mentors and funds financial literacy programs, aiming to empower communities with the knowledge to achieve economic stability and independence.

9. Real Estate Mogul 🏡: He has bought and sold over 20 properties, including the $6.5 million John Ravenel House in Charleston, turning real estate into a significant wealth-building avenue.

10. Global Traveler ✈️: With visits to 60 countries, Bessent’s interactions with international leaders and central bankers have shaped his expertise in global macro investing and economic policy.

11. Tariff Advocate 📈: As Treasury Secretary, Bessent pushes for tariffs to boost domestic manufacturing, aiming to reduce trade deficits and create jobs, a bold stance in global economics.

Comparison with Steven Mnuchin 🆚

Scott Bessent and Steven Mnuchin, both Treasury Secretaries under Donald Trump, share similarities but differ in key ways. Here’s a comparison:

  • Background: Bessent is a hedge fund manager with a focus on macro investing; Mnuchin came from banking and film production.
  • Net Worth: Bessent’s wealth is estimated at $700M-$1.3B; Mnuchin’s is around $400M-$600M.
  • Trump Affiliation: Bessent was a major 2024 campaign donor; Mnuchin joined Trump’s first term with less prior political involvement.
  • Economic Policy: Bessent pushes a “3-3-3” plan (3% GDP growth, 3% deficit, 3M barrels of oil); Mnuchin focused on tax cuts and trade negotiations.
  • Global Experience: Bessent visited 60 countries; Mnuchin’s experience was more U.S.-centric.
  • Tariff Stance: Bessent strongly supports tariffs; Mnuchin often sought to moderate Trump’s tariff policies.
  • Philanthropy: Bessent founded a hospital rehab center; Mnuchin’s philanthropy is less documented.
  • Public Persona: Bessent is known for media appearances; Mnuchin maintained a lower media profile.
  • Political Shift: Bessent transitioned from Democrat to Republican; Mnuchin was consistently Republican-leaning.
  • Historic Milestone: Bessent is the first openly gay Treasury Secretary; Mnuchin had no such distinction.
